Flora fire confirmed to be arson; IFD reviews

Article dated Jan 2018

Confirmed to be arson, so this is murder and it is therefore a criminal investigation.

ISP talking to persons of interest in Flora fire

Article dated Jun 2017

The article appears to say there are persons of interest.

But it is contradictory.


FLORA, Ind. -- Indiana State Police now say they are comfortable saying they have "persons of interest" in a fatal fire in Flora, Indiana, that claimed the lives of four young sisters.

Sgt. Kim Riley told RTV6 there are no suspects in the case, but that ISP is actively talking to people who may have information about the fire.

This is a quote from the Indiana State Police Road Show in Jan 2020. They talk mainly about Delphi but bring up the Flora fire. They began by talking about this still being an active investigation.

9:15 mm
There are a couple components of that I wish we were able to complete; we haven't been able to do that yet.
We traveled to multiple states in this country to try and find out who set that fire. Now listen, I don't believe that anybody set it to intentionally to kill those 4 little girls...I don't believe that. I hope I'm not proven wrong. I think it was a consequence of a bad choice.
